The analysis of dental crown heights in a sample of known-age American Red deer (known in America as “elk”) has permitted the derivation of formulae for the prediction of age from crown height. The ages predicted from crown heights closely approximate true ages, when both predicted and true ages are grouped into broad, but still useful age classes. At least for the Red deer or “elk” dP4, M2 and M3, age prediction formulae very similar to the empirically derived ones may be constructed by making certain hypothetical assumptions about the nature and rate of crown attrition. This suggests that these assumptions may be used to construct age prediction formulae in situations where an empirical relationship between age and crown height has not been or cannot be established. With certain provisos noted in the text, the age prediction formulae that result will probably provide reasonably reliable age profiles for the numerous ungulate species whose teeth are similar in structure to those of Red deer or “elk” and at least as hypsodont. 相似文献

In this study we present luminescence investigations of four samples of loess bracketing the Campanian Ignimbrite/Y5 tephra at the Rasova-Valea cu Pietre site, on the eastern bank of the Danube River, southeastern Romania. Investigations involved SAR-OSL dating on aliquots of fine (4–11 μm) and medium-grained (63–90 μm) quartz, as well as single grain analyses on 125–180 μm quartz. Luminescence dating results coupled with glass-shard chemical fingerprinting assign the depositional age and origin of the ash layer to that of the Campanian Ignimbrite/Y5 tephra, dated elsewhere using 40Ar/39Ar to 39.28 ± 0.11 ka. Fine-grained (4–11 μm) quartz SAR-OSL analyses yielded ages of 44.4 ± 4.5 ka below the ash, and 41.4 ± 4.2 ka above the ash layer. Single grain analysis on coarse-grained quartz, however, demonstrates that coarse material from these samples exhibits low sensitivity and responds poorly to internal checks of the SAR protocol in comparison with the finer sediment. This observation highlights the need for more extensive investigations into the luminescence properties of quartz as well as into the origin of quartz contributions from different primary sources in the Lower Danube loess steppe. 相似文献
